Output 686b834e322889fa33f90de83d825a2b3ffe0ba7176a6b01d5dcf722c1b7224e:17

value
167000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10e5a28e89c85100b31ebd0f6fefa1a93f8f296f OP_EQUAL
address
33EMpvzSYUXVtPP7fBaqgqSyinJZrAMX37
transaction
686b834e322889fa33f90de83d825a2b3ffe0ba7176a6b01d5dcf722c1b7224e
spent
true